Nan & Company Properties lands Houston sales and marketing role for Davidson Homes
Nan & Company Properties will handle sales and marketing for 15 Davidson Homes communities across Greater Houston, expanding both companies’ reach in one of the country’s busiest housing markets. The deal ties a fast-growing homebuilder to a local brokerage with a larger builder-services platform and nearly $1 billion in 2025 sales volume.
Why it matters: - The partnership gives Davidson Homes a local sales and marketing channel across 15 Greater Houston communities. - The deal broadens Nan & Company Properties’ Builder Services division in a market where demand for attainable new homes remains strong. - Davidson Homes is extending its footprint in Houston while Nan & Company Properties deepens its role with builders and developers.
What happened: - Nan & Company Properties was named the sales and marketing partner for Davidson Homes’ Houston-area communities. - The agreement covers 15 Davidson Homes communities throughout Greater Houston. - Home prices in those communities range from the $220,000s to the $470,000s. - Davidson Homes operates in areas stretching from Texas City to Conroe and from Katy to Dayton. - Nan & Company Properties announced the partnership in Houston on Sept. 14, 2026.
The details: - Davidson Homes is headquartered in Huntsville, Alabama, and was founded in 2009. - The homebuilder has 105 active communities across Alabama, Tennessee, Georgia, North Carolina, Texas and Arizona. - Builder Magazine ranked Davidson Homes No. 43 on its 2026 Builder 100 list, the company’s highest ranking to date. - Davidson Homes focuses on quality construction, attainable price points and intentionally planned communities. - Nan & Company Properties was founded in 2014 and has grown to more than 200 agents across offices in The Heights, Uptown, The Woodlands, Cypress, Memorial and Galveston. - Nan & Company Properties closed nearly $1 billion in sales volume in 2025. - The firm’s Builder Services and Developer Services divisions support builders and developers throughout Texas. - Nan & Company Properties is the exclusive Houston affiliate of Forbes Global Properties and is a member of Leading Real Estate Companies of the World® and Luxury Portfolio International.
